[QUOTE=alexdom;36854280]anyone can tell me how to do edit stuff and make them symetrical ?[/QUOTE]
Delete the polygons on one side, mirror the other side and make the mirrored one an instance instead of a copy, so that any modifications you do to one part affects the other. Once you're done, merge the intersections together.
